As a Support Analyst, you will serve as a technical and functional resource supporting Data Migration and Data Governance solutions. You will work closely with customers, consultants, software engineers, QA engineers, Product Management, and Cloud Operations teams to troubleshoot issues, validate data quality, and support customer implementations. The ideal candidate is experienced in enterprise data concepts, ERP systems, and business processes. While prior Data Governance experience is desirable, a strong background in data management, data migration, ERP data structures, and customer support is more important.
-
Investigate and resolve customer-reported issues relating to Data Migration and Data Governance solutions.
- Analyze data quality, transformation, mapping, loading, and integration issues.
- Validate migrated and governed data to ensure accuracy, completeness, and consistency.
- Execute data verification, reconciliation, and root-cause analysis activities.
- Support customers with data mapping, transformation logic, and migration activities.
- Collaborate with Development, QA, Product, Consulting, and CloudOps teams to resolve issues.
- Create and maintain troubleshooting guides, knowledge base articles, and support documentation.
- Participate in defect triage, release validation, and operational readiness reviews.
- Monitor support tickets and provide timely customer communication and resolution updates.

Infor is a global leader in business cloud software products for companies in industry specific markets. Infor builds complete industry suites in the cloud and efficiently deploys technology that puts the user experience first, leverages data science, and integrates easily into existing systems. Over 60,000 organizations worldwide rely on Infor to help overcome market disruptions and achieve business-wide digital transformation.
